Design and build quality
When choosing a microwave and oven combo, it’s important to consider the materials used and their durability to ensure long-lasting performance. Models crafted from stainless steel tend to offer greater resistance to wear and tear, making them a reliable choice for everyday use.
Additionally, the mounting type should align with your space and preferences; built-in units provide a streamlined, integrated look that saves counter space, while countertop models offer greater flexibility and ease of installation without permanent modifications to your kitchen layout. Carefully evaluating these aspects can help you find a combo that not only functions well but also complements your kitchen’s style and setup.

Functionality and features
When looking for the ideal appliance to simplify your kitchen tasks, it is important to consider the various cooking modes and presets available. Many models offer a range of settings tailored to different types of meals, such as defrosting, reheating, baking, roasting, and grilling, allowing you to prepare dishes quickly and efficiently. Understanding the difference between convection and traditional oven functions is also essential; convection ovens circulate hot air evenly throughout the cooking chamber, resulting in faster and more uniform cooking, while traditional ovens rely on radiant heat and may require longer cooking times.

Combining these two approaches, some appliances provide combination cooking capabilities that utilize both microwave power and convection heat, enabling you to speed up cooking times while achieving the texture and browning effects typically associated with conventional ovens. Considering these factors helps ensure you select a versatile and user-friendly unit that matches your cooking preferences and fits seamlessly into your daily routine.
